Crown Affair, the haircare startup founded by Dianna Cohen, has seen incredible growth in the past couple of years. After launching in January 2020, the brand has quickly expanded its presence, entering Sephora in 2022 and attracting significant attention on social media. With celebrity endorsements, including Doja Cat wearing the brand’s hair towel at the 2024 Met Gala, Crown Affair’s profile has skyrocketed.
This year, the brand aims to hit $30 million in revenue, up from $20 million the previous year, marking a significant milestone in its journey.
Elaine Choi’s Role in Crown Affair’s Success
Elaine Choi, who joined Crown Affair just before its launch, has been instrumental in helping the brand achieve its rapid success. Initially serving as the founding president and COO, Choi was recently elevated to CEO, where she continues to lead the company’s strategic growth. In a recent appearance on the Modern Retail Podcast, Choi shared her vision for the brand and what’s next for Crown Affair.
“I was brought in as an operator to complement Dianna’s creative vision,” Choi explained. “We connected instantly through a mutual friend, and I moved from Los Angeles to New York to help launch Crown Affair.”
Choi, a former cross-country athlete, often compares her role to preparing for a race. Her focus on operational efficiency, ensuring the brand moves forward smoothly, has played a crucial part in Crown Affair’s expansion.
Redefining Hair Rituals
Crown Affair’s mission is to help people redefine their relationship with their hair, offering high-quality, foundational products like “the oil” and “the dry shampoo.” Many of the brand’s customers first discovered Crown Affair through Dianna Cohen’s popular social media presence, where she shares haircare tips and behind-the-scenes glimpses of product development.
Cohen, the creative force behind the brand, and Choi, the operational leader, have formed a successful partnership that has driven Crown Affair’s growth. Choi’s expertise in operations and Cohen’s visionary leadership have been a winning combination, and together, they continue to expand the brand’s reach.
